Logan
Logan released on March 3rd 2017, and this is set to be the last film of the 20th Century Fox X-Men franchise to feature Hugh Jackman as Wolverine and Patrick Stewart as Professor Charles Xavier.
The film is set in the future the date is 2029 and Logan is going by his real name James Howlett. He is a limo driver. We get our first bit of action from Logan as a group tries to steal the wheels off of his Limo. He of course is asleep, he wakes up and rage takes over. He kills 3 of them men as the others escape. Afterwards we watch as Logan or James as he is now known goes through the days as a Limo driver instead of a crime fighting mutant.
We are first introduced to X-23 or Laura while Logan is at a funeral, afterwards Logan ends up at a hospital and is buying drugs. After buying the drugs a guy he doesn't know gets into his car. He knows that Logan is the "Wolverine" and wants to know why he's getting the drugs. Of course in Logan fashion her pretty much tells him off and continues on about his business.
The story so far is building up. I mean we are watching a man who at this point is nearly 200 years old drive a Limo while he's waiting to die. This however takes a turn when he ends up in Mexico. That's apparently where he has been living, but he is also hiding something. That something is a someone and it's Charles Xavier. They seem to be the only remaining two of the X-Men. We honestly never find out what happened to everyone else, but there is some hints to it throughout the story. Charles however is suffering from dementia or Alzheimer's because he doesn't really know where he is or who anyone else is until he has his medication. Oh yeah he is also taking seizures that are fatal to everyone around him mutants and humans alike. Logan has been taking care of him for well over a year at this point and they are hiding him from a group who are taking out all the mutants that they can find.
While Logan is out driving he gets a call from Gabriella. She works for this company Transigen who has brought the mutants to the brink of extinction. She has a small girl with her. The girl is X23 or Laura. Logan ends up accepting a job to take the girl to North Dakota. The man who met Logan earlier is from Transigen and he is after X23 to gather her up and take her back to the facility. Logan can't let that happen. The girl we find out is like Logan derived from his DNA possessing the same healing factor that he once had along with the adamantium that is on his bones.
Logan can see that the girl is wild just like him and can clearly recognize the anger. Logan goes back to Mexico to tell Caliban that he had a job and that they would eventually be getting out of the melting facility. While he is getting ready to leave they find the girls items and then the girl. She takes to Charles and he is communicating with her through telepathy. While they are packing up to leave the Transigen group finds them and all hell breaks loose. Logan of course slow in his old age and from being sick isn't having much luck taking out the military groups, but X23 is having no issues. She is a killing machine like Logan used to be. The finally all get into the Limo and escape.
Logan, Charles and X23 are on the run now. They're trying to teach this kid who has never been outside of a medical facility to act in the real world while hiding and it's challenging for Logan. They first hide at a hotel, but the cover is blown after Charles has a seizure and nearly kills or injures over 400 people. During this seizure we have one of the best kill scenes to date. Logan and X23 are apparently able to avoid the effects of Charles seizure and Logan makes it back up to the floor they were staying on to get Charles some medicine to stop the seizure. In doing so Logan takes out the Transigen guys why they are stuck in the telekinetic attack. As soon as Charles gets the injection they all fall. Except one wasn't dead but X23 makes sure he isn't getting up.
While they are driving we can see how the future has really upgraded the roadways large trucks seem to be all machines and automated. We also hear about the incident in West Chester in relation to the one in Oklahoma. Nearly 600 people were killed, Logan reacts quickly and turns the radio off. Forces Charles to take more medication and they drive on. While on the road they nearly have an accident and in turn they meet a family in need. They help the family get the horses back into the trailer and are invited to dinner. Logan feels like it's a bad idea but Charles insists that they go. Of course Logan is right because while they're at the farm house Transigen brings in X24. X24 is another mutant directly cloned from Wolverine. However he seems to have a slower healing factor than X23 but his rage is off the charts it seems to be all he knows. The family that invited Logan and group for dinner are all killed. Charles is stabbed by the X24 monster. Logan of course goes to Charles and carries him down to the truck. While Logan is trying to help Charles dies. This of course feels Logan with rage. He goes after X24. Who by this point had captured X23 and was taking her back to the Transigen group. Logan does what he can to hold off X24 but he just isn't able to hold his own. Lucky for him the man who invited him to dinner is still alive and runs X24 over with his truck into a shredder and shoots him several times at close range with a shotgun. Giving Logan and X23 time to escape. Meanwhile Caliban who is being held by Transigen steals a couple of grenades and sacrifices himself to allow Logan to escape.
Logan and the girl escape. The fight really took a toll on Logan. They bury Charles and continue on. The vehicle that they are in breaks down and Logan rages out and afterwards passes out in the road. Laura(x23) steals a truck and drives him to the doctor. Logan wakes up and the doctor tries to convince him to stay there and get treatment, but he doesn't. So him and the girl continue on. While driving Logan starts to go to sleep and Laura has to drive for him. They eventually stop so Logan can rest and the from that point on Logan is barely awake to even walk. The girl gets them to Eden as they call it. Which Logan thinks is fake because it's in X-Men comic book but they get there and meet up with the other escaped mutants. The mutants that we see escaping in Gabriella's video.
They give Logan some of the serum that helps make them stronger. It is helping him heal. The mutant kids are planning to cross the border and leave while Logan is still sleeping. He wakes up grabs the medicine and injects himself with the entire bottle. This sends him in a rage. Logan and X23 take out the military group with Trasigen. As they are doing this X24 is released. Logan tried to hold off X24 for as long as he could but the serum that he had taken had completely worn off and he was just Old Logan again. X24 ended up killing The Wolverine. Before he died however X23 used the adamantium bullet that Logan had been saving for himself to kill X24. Laura or X23 tried to help Logan, but he was to far gone. She buried him and as she walked away she turned the cross over to make an X and the credits rolled.
Logan was a story about a hero who had gotten old and was just living his life out waiting to die. He found a reason to live again but by this time it was already to late. This movie is in my opinion the best of the X-Men franchise. Was Jackman's best movie since X2. Don't get me wrong I enjoyed the other Wolverine movies but this was so much better. I wish it wasn't Jackman's last movie but I understand moving on. I hope Fox decides to continue X23 Laura's story along with the new group of mutants and follow this time line out since it's not a part of the main X-Men timeline that they also produce. Maybe someday they will cast someone else as Wolverine but for now we have a great send off!
I give this movie a 7/10 the reasons for
that are the following. The movie could have explained the West Chester situation a bit better. Could have also give us a bit more backstory on what's up with Logan. I mean yeah hardcore fans are gonna get that he's aging and his healing factor is slowing down. Casual movie goers are going to be like why the hell is a man who can't be hurt limping? What's with that constant cough? Things like that will throw the casual movie goer off a little. However the relationship between Charles and Logan remained even in the state they are both in. Such a great movie to end with!
